Beech (Fagus) Beech (Fagus) Ref: KTbee01

Native Copper Beech, grown in a container to enable all year round planting. This variety is one of the first to produce green leaves in spring, and the autumn colours come later and stay on the stems all winter.

Medium green leaves turn rich copper in autumn.

For hedges 3ft (90cm) upwards Plant 9-18ins (23-45cm) apart. Trim in late summer.

In tree form, can reach 35ft (11m) in 20 years, and eventually to 100ft (30m).

Not so suitable for heavy or wet soil, but is native so pretty tough! Shade tolerant.

Size now: Approx 1m

Contorta (Corylus avellana) Contorta (Corylus avellana) Ref: Nfcor01

This interesting contorted hazel is easy to grown and adds interest to any garden, especially in winter, when the curious shape of the stems stand out against the sky.

Can grow quite large (6m or 20ft) but is slow growing, taking around 25 years to reach 3m.

Develops catkins in early spring. Fully hardy, prefers sunny or semi shade, and well drained soil.

Size now approx 1m tall.

Pieris 'Mountain Fire' Pieris 'Mountain Fire' Ref: FOpie01

Also known as the lily of the valley shrub, this hardy evergreen plant has thick, glossy, brilliant red young foliage, which matures into chestnut brown. In late spring, clusters of ivory bell-like flowers appear, giving the plant its unofficial name. The fierce red young leaves adds a focal interest point to a shady border.

Likes a moist, well-drained acid soil and shade from morning sun, and will tolerate full sun or partial shade. Remove faded flower-heads and frost damaged foliage in late spring.

Size now: approx 90cm tall, grown in a 23cm wide pot.
